OLDHAM RLFC wishes supporters to know that the local authority has approved its plans for welcoming fans back to Bower Fold on Sunday, kick-off 3pm.
With the approval of the RFL and in conjunction with the sport’s governing body, Roughyeds can now go ahead with welcoming supporters back to Bower Fold.
The club is currently working on adjusting its online ticketing arrangements to reflect a reduced ground capacity.
This will be completed at some point this evening, after which fans will be able to go online and buy tickets.
“We are urging fans to look out for this evening’s announcement that the ticketing plan is up and running. It will be announced on our website and on our social media platforms,”
said club chairman Chris Hamilton.

+ Talented full-back Tom Nisbet, who was sent off at York on Sunday, has been given a two-match ban for a high tackle. He was playing his first game for Roughyeds on a two-week loan deal which will have expired by the time is over.
He will train with Roughyeds tonight, after which Oldham will talk to St Helens about what happens next.
